Fenton season ends just short of state

Fenton wrestling coach Brian Hastings was impressed.

"Crystal Lake Central led by Justen (Lehr) has an outstanding program," Hastings said. "They have a lot of experience and talent. They have tough, hard-nosed kids."

Crystal Lake Central defeated the Bison 45-21 at the Class 2A Crystal Lake Central sectional action Tuesday night.

Fenton finished the dual meet season with an impressive 26-1 mark.

"A great season for our kids," Hastings said. "We had a great group of seniors who will be missed. We have a good group coming back. The kids wrestled hard tonight. Crystal Lake Central, who wrestles better competition, was just better."

Crystal Lake Central (19-5) advanced to the state quarterfinals at U.S. Cellular Coliseum in Bloomington to take on Washington at 11 a.m. Saturday.

Washington cruised past Ottawa 71-7.

"We are excited to advance to the state meet," said Crystal Lake Central coach Justen Lehr. "We had a lot of kids step up tonight with great performances. Washington has a great program. We will be overmatched Saturday, but I know the kids will show up and wrestle hard."

Winning five matches, the Bison registered three pins on the night.

Senior 152-pounder Angel Nava (39-6) registered the quickest pin for the Bison, earning a fall against Crystal Lake Central's Brenden Parks in 1 minute and 30 seconds.

Isaiah Brock (285 pounds) and Mike Bailon (106) also collected pins for Fenton.

Brock (13-4), a senior, ended his senior season pinning Wyatt Blake of Crystal Lake Central in 3:25. Bailon pinned Edwin Hernandez in 5:20.

Other winners for the Bison were Jeremy Piskorz (120 pounds) and Ivan Rodriguez (220).

Piskorz decisioned Crystal Lake Central's Mike Locascio 7-2, and Rodriguez blanked Aidan Seban 6-0.

The sectional champion Tigers picked up nine wins with four pins.

Two-time Class 2A individual champion 138-pounder Lenny Petersen (39-4) quickly disposed of Fenton's Miguel Gonzalez in 55 seconds.

Other pins Tigers wins came from Brock Montford (113), Connor Burns (126) and Frank Carone (160).

Other Tigers winners included Austin Ernd (132, 31-13), Eddie Diaz (145), Braden Bisram (170), Liam O'Donnell (182) and Seamus O'Donnell (195).

"Whoever we have put in the lineup this season have come through for us," Lehr said. "We expect kids like Lenny Peterson, Austin Ernd, Liam O'Donnell and Seamus O'Donnell to wrestle well. But kids like Eddie Diaz and Braden Bisram really came through and came up with huge wins."
